How much does a Psychotherapist Private Practice make in Gilbert, SC?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for a Psychotherapist Private Practice in Gilbert, SC is $265,624 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$128.

However, a Psychotherapist Private Practice's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$318,505
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$249,495 to $293,304
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$234,810

How Experience Level Affects Psychotherapist Private Practice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Psychotherapist Private Practice's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$257,350
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$258,505
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$259,660
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$261,277
  • Expert (over 8 years): $265,623
